Life

Spanish violinist and composer. Born 1844 in Pamplona, died 1908 Biarritz. Studied at the Paris conservatory. Performed at the Spanish court as a child. His violin playing was loved around the world. He also played together with Berthe Marx-Goldschmidt. Also a famous composer, especialy for his "Zigeunerweisen".

Events

[Submit an event (date and year) for Pablo Martin Melinton Sarasate de Navasquez.]

7 February 1875: Premiere of Lalo's Symphony Espagnole, in Paris, France, with Sarasate playing the violin.
2 January 1881: Premiere of Saint-Saëns's violin concerto no. 3 in b minor op. 61, in Paris, France, with Sarasate on the violin
